Hardly any money in leasing especially if it's not national tenants and urban core to strong suburban areas with higher per sq ft lease rates.If the property is out there and old town type areas with mom and pop tenants expressing interest the rent per sq ft tends to be really low.If a tenant signs for instance a 3 year lease for 1,440 sq ft at 11 a foot that is 15,480 a year X 3 = 46,4004% fee to leasing broker of 46,400 = 1,857.60 all in before that leasing broker gives some to their brokerage.As you can see this doesn't make a broker or agent jump for joy.
